Makrana marble is a metamorphic rock formed over millions of years through the transformation of ancient marine limestone deposits. Intense heat and pressure within the Earth's crust caused the limestone to recrystallize, resulting in the formation of a dense, crystalline structure. This unique geological process imparts Makrana marble with its exceptional hardness, durability, and the distinctive white coloration that has made it famous.
The mining of Makrana marble is a highly specialized and labor-intensive process. Skilled artisans carefully excavate the marble from underground quarries using traditional techniques that minimize damage to the stone. The marble blocks are then meticulously extracted and transported to processing facilities for further refinement.

The Makrana marble industry is a vital part of the Indian economy, generating billions of dollars in revenue annually. The region of Makrana is home to over 400 marble quarries, providing employment to thousands of workers. The export of Makrana marble to countries worldwide further contributes to its economic significance, showcasing India's heritage and craftsmanship on a global scale.
